Common Pitfalls to Avoid on Your Online Casino Journey
Many newcomers underestimate how quickly losses can accumulate without a clear strategy. It’s tempting to chase wins after a streak of bad luck, but this often leads to deeper trouble. From my experience, the biggest trap is playing without understanding game mechanics or the return-to-player (RTP) percentages. For example, popular slots generally feature RTPs around 96.5%, but knowing this doesn’t guarantee a win—it simply informs your expectations.
Here are some practical tips to keep you on course:
- Set a budget before you start and stick to it no matter what happens.
- Choose games with transparent RTP stats and fair play certifications.
- Use reputable payment methods with secure transaction records.
- Avoid impulsive bets, especially when emotions run high.
- Take breaks to reassess your gameplay rather than pushing through losses.
How Bonuses and Promotions Can Both Help and Hinder
Bonuses are commonly dangled as a carrot to attract players, but understanding their fine print is essential. Wagering requirements can be high, sometimes exceeding 30x, making it challenging to convert bonus funds into withdrawable cash. Moreover, certain games might be excluded or contribute differently toward these requirements. Awareness here can save frustration and unexpected disappointments.
It’s also worth mentioning that some platforms encourage fast-paced betting with time-limited promotions. While these can heighten excitement, they might also push players into riskier choices. I find it critical to approach these offers with a clear mind and an eye on long-term enjoyment rather than short-term gains.
Staying Responsible Amid the Thrills
Gambling, even in the entertaining setting of an online casino, carries inherent risks. Establishing limits, knowing when to step away, and recognizing signs of problematic behavior are essential components of a sustainable approach. Many platforms now offer built-in tools such as self-exclusion, deposit limits, and reality checks—features that can keep gaming sessions in a healthy balance.
My personal take is that responsibility isn’t just about rules; it’s about respecting your own boundaries. An online casino should be a form of recreation, not a source of stress or financial hardship. By staying informed and cautious, players can enjoy the thrill while keeping their experience positive and controlled.
